Uhhuh goal could not be more ambitious to eradicate inherited diseases. The scientists have taken an impressive first step on a long road. Editing dna in human embryos so how was it done. Inside the nucleus of each of our cells is odd genome billions of pieces of dna its the instruction manual for life. The scientists were targeting a faulty gene that causes a serious heart condition. They first allies healthy egg with sperm from a man carrying the faulty gene they then injected the gene editing system known. As crispa. This scans the dna like. Spell check or a now. It then cops both strands of the dna and removes the faulty gene. Healthy copy of the gene from the egg. Was then naturally inserted. Now here are some of the embryos from the study in the journal nature. Often being edited. Forty two of fifty eight embryos were corrected they were allowed to develop for five days.
